HAVN Bangkok Gin Description

Kaffir lime leaves are used for the leaf, not the fruit. Their aroma is more intense and more perfumed than any lime zest, and it is the single ingredient that tells you which city this bottle is about before the glass reaches the table. HAVN builds its Bangkok edition on them, alongside lemongrass, ginger and juniper, at 40%.

Three of the four botanicals are things a Thai kitchen keeps within reach, and the recipe uses them the way a kitchen would rather than the way a distiller usually does. Lemongrass gives a clean citrus-herbal structure, more green stalk than fruit, and it runs across the middle of the palate holding everything together. The lime leaves work above it, floral and sharply aromatic, and between the two the aroma opens bright and immediately recognisable. Ginger comes last and builds rather than arrives: a gentle spicy warmth that grows through the palate without ever taking it over. Juniper stays present from beginning to end, and that matters here more than in most recipes, since three assertive Southeast Asian botanicals could easily leave the category behind. It anchors them instead.

Fresh and dynamic through, crisp and lightly spicy at the close. Tonic, neutral or soft, is what this is designed for, plenty of ice, a normal measure. The producer suggests lemongrass, something from the lime, or a hint of chilli as garnish, and the chilli is the interesting one since it follows the ginger rather than the citrus. Four botanicals that name a place precisely. Most city-themed bottles settle for a picture on the label. This one puts the market stall on the ingredient list, and the difference is legible from the first glass. It closes citric, herbal and warm.

Instructions

In a highball glass, place a large ice sphere to slow dilution and maintain the drink's integrity.

Pour 5 cl of HAVN Bangkok Gin over the ice, allowing its citrus and spicy notes to unfold.

Gently add 15 cl of Lobsters Tonic Water, chosen for its subtle bitterness that complements the gin's lemongrass and ginger profile.

Stir softly to blend.

Garnish with a fresh lemongrass stalk, lightly bruised to release its aroma, and a thin slice of red chili pepper for a hint of heat.

For alternative pairings, consider Franklin & Sons Natural Indian Tonic Water, Fever-Tree Premium Indian Tonic Water, or East Imperial Burma Tonic Water.
